Facial toner is one of the most frequently misunderstood steps in skincare. For years, it was associated with harsh, drying formulas and a tight feeling on the skin, especially in oily skin types. Modern formulations are designed with a different purpose in mind.

 

A well-designed toner helps balance the skin, gently refine its surface and prepare it for the active products that follow.

 

In the SOFI approach, toner is not an additional step. It acts as a transition between cleansing and serum, selected according to the skin’s condition rather than trends.

What Does a Facial Toner Really Do?

 

A properly formulated facial toner removes residual impurities that may remain after cleansing, gently renews the outer layer of the skin and contributes to a more even texture. Depending on its composition, it may help regulate sebum or restore hydration. At the same time, it allows the serum applied afterward to perform more evenly and effectively.

 

A toner does not close pores or alter their size. Its role is not to replace exfoliation or serum, but to stabilize the skin’s surface and restore balance.

 

Enzyme and AHA Exfoliation: Gentle but Effective Renewal

 


AHA acids work by loosening the bonds between dead skin cells on the surface, allowing them to shed more easily and leaving the skin smoother. Enzyme exfoliation works differently. Enzymes, such as those derived from papaya, selectively break down proteins in dead skin cells without acting intensively on deeper layers. For this reason, this type of renewal is often better tolerated and suitable for regular use.

How Often Should You Use a Toner?


SOFI toners are formulated for regular use due to their balanced compositions. If the skin is not accustomed to exfoliation, gradual introduction is recommended. Sun protection remains an essential part of the routine when using AHA-based products.
